1. Nespresso

One of the more innovative single-serve coffee maker brands, Nespresso offers a sleek range of machines that use a patented pod system. Nespresso compatible pods can be made in just a few seconds unlike espresso machines and whole bean machines which require grinding beans or press them. This makes it easy for everyone to enjoy a hot cup and removes the need for additional filters.

The brand is also renowned for its user-friendly design and their sleek, compact machines are designed to be easy to clean and maintain. One drawback of having a Nespresso is that they can be expensive up front, but many users report that the cost over time of the machine and pods is well worth the cost.

If you'd prefer to stick with a basic model that's the Essenza Mini is the least-expensive machine in the Original line. It takes up a tiny counter space and can easily be moved around the kitchen. It's also simple to use, with only two buttons that make either one shot of espresso or a lungo (Italian for "long") with 19 bars of pressure.

The Nespresso VertuoLine is another option. It is compatible with a wide range of espresso and coffee flavors. It's easy to use and requires a short learning period. It's an excellent option for those who like a wide variety of drinks, and its pod holder is designed to read barcodes which indicate which drink it should create. These capsules also come with an identification code that indicates their size to prevent larger drinks from getting dilute.

3. Illy

In 1933, Illy founder Francesco Illy get more info revolutionized the process of making coffee through the invention of the illetta machine that is believed to be the model for modern espresso machines. Then, he invented the ESE pods system for home and cafe use. The patent-pending technology of pressurized packaging prevents oxygen from entering the coffee and affects the quality of the coffee.

The ESE pods are compatible with a wide range of espresso and pod-ready machines. ESE pods come in several kinds that include traditional, dark, and decaf roasts. The company offers a range of Arabica beans that are single-origin from India, Brazil and Ethiopia. You can enjoy illy's rich aroma and flavor in whole beans or ground coffee.

5. check here Cuisinart

The company that introduced America the first food processor in 1973 continues to be innovating and design-driven. Cuisinart is dedicated to helping people "Savor The Good Life" by cooking.

Carl Sontheimer, a MIT graduate and physicist, started the company with his wife Shirley. After a trip to France they were enthralled by the French cuisine and culture and wanted to bring it back home to American cooks. The first food processor that was electric was invented, which revolutionized the way Americans cook. The innovative machine mixes egg into puff shell dough in 15 minutes. It can chop a pound of meat in just 60 seconds. It also makes flavored breads and spreads quicker, and with less cleaning.

In 1984 the Sontheimers continue their commitment to culinary education by publishing several extremely successful cookbooks. Cuisinart also introduces the Classic 12 Cup Percolator, which is a coffee maker that produces flavorful and aromatic coffee with a rich aroma by circulating boiling water over grounds of coffee inside a stainless steel container that looks like an actual kettle.
